Explaining the AQF

The AQF serves as the national policy for regulated qualifications within Australian education and training. Integrating qualifications from the various education and training domains into one cohesive framework, encompassing schools, VET institutions, and higher learning institutions.

Important AQF Levels for RTOs

The AQF consists of ten levels, each defining the complexity and depth of educational outcomes. Here, we discuss the AQF levels most pertinent to RTOs and vocational training programmes, notably levels 1 to 6.

Understanding AQF Level 1: Certificate I

- Introduction: The entry-level qualification, Certificate I, provides offering basic functional knowledge and skills to initiate work, contributing to community involvement, or further learning.
- Skills and Knowledge: Foundational knowledge and skills for daily tasks. Foundational operational skills and the ability to apply them in a defined context.
- Usage: Ideal for entry-level roles and positions needing basic skills. Commonly provides a basis for further education and training.

Certificate II: AQF Level 2

- Introduction: Certificate II builds on the skills and knowledge from Certificate I, delivering more sophisticated skills considered suitable for a range of roles.
- Expertise and Knowledge: A broader range of skills for specific tasks. The capacity to carry out routine tasks and solve predictable problems.
- Implementation: Suitable for roles requiring basic operational knowledge and abilities. Serves as a stepping stone for further learning and entry-level jobs.

Introduction to AQF Level 3: Certificate III

- Summary: Offering more advanced technical and theoretical knowledge, Certificate III provides and capabilities necessary for skilled work and further learning.

Abilities and Expertise:Detailed knowledge of specific areas and the competence to use it practically. Competencies for executing a variety of complicated responsibilities and overcoming unpredictable difficulties. Appropriate for use: Designed for the trades and technical fields. Generally required for apprentices and trainees.

Level 4 AQF: Cert IV

Introduction: Certificate IV offers more specialised knowledge and skills for upper-tier positions and additional learning. Proficiency and Understanding: Comprehensive theory and practical skills in a specific domain. Abilities for leading and guiding colleagues, and administering and overseeing operations. Suitable for practical application: Designed for supervisory and technical work. Readiness for advanced education or targeted vocational coaching.

Level 5 AQF: 5th level Diploma

Introduction: Diploma credentials offer sophisticated theoretical and hands-on proficiency and expertise for professional engagements and continued education. Abilities and Expertise: General proficiency and ability for paraprofessional and technical positions. Competence in scrutinising and using knowledge in multiple environments. Application: Ideal for technical and managerial positions. Commonly necessary for further academic advancement.

Level 6 AQF: Associate Degree, Advanced Diploma

General Description: Credentials for Advanced Diploma and Associate Degree bestow top-tier theory and practical understanding. Abilities and Expertise: Enhanced proficiency and expertise in advanced technical and theory-based contexts. Setting up for professional duties or more bachelor degree study. Suitable for practical application: Well-suited for technical/managerial roles and paraprofessional tasks. Commonly utilised for transferring credits towards undergraduate degrees.

Criticality of AQF Compliance for RTOs

Quality Assurance and Accreditation

Preserving Standards: Adherence to AQF guarantees that qualifications provided by RTOs correspond with national training and education standards.

Approval: Adherence is essential for RTOs to earn and keep approval from regulatory authorities like ASQA (Australian Skills Quality Authority).

Academic Pathways

- Smooth Progressions: The AQF supports seamless transitions across different levels of education. allowing learners easier for learners to progress through their educational and career routes.
- Recognition of Prior Learning: The framework supports the recognition of prior learning. making it possible for students to get credit for previous studies or work experience.
